Scholars have extensive debated just what the information was of your Kingdom of God that Jesus preached. Most Christians are accustomed to believing that he spoke of the spiritual kingdom that is certainly "not of this world" (John eighteen:36). In the nineteenth century, Reimarus opened up The controversy by suggesting that Jesus was preaching of an earthly kingdom, that he was worried about peace, justice, equality and liberty During this earth, in excess of about salvation from sin for any life in paradise right after Dying.

The Unification Church teaches that Jesus' mission was to revive all development to its original best just before the autumn of Guy, and this mission needed him to marry. Because of opposition, Jesus went on the cross as a secondary class to carry spiritual salvation, even so the fullness of salvation—the Kingdom of God—awaits his Second Coming.
